merging r9039-9040,9044 from trunk (warnings and message in Java)
This commit is contained in:
		| @@ -45,7 +45,7 @@ public class FdActivity extends Activity { | ||||
| 						AlertDialog ad = new AlertDialog.Builder(mAppContext).create(); | ||||
| 						ad.setCancelable(false); // This blocks the 'BACK' button | ||||
| 						ad.setMessage("Fatal error: can't open camera!"); | ||||
| 						ad.setButton("OK", new DialogInterface.OnClickListener() { | ||||
| 						ad.setButton(AlertDialog.BUTTON_POSITIVE, "OK", new DialogInterface.OnClickListener() { | ||||
| 						    public void onClick(DialogInterface dialog, int which) { | ||||
| 							dialog.dismiss(); | ||||
| 							finish(); | ||||
| @@ -54,6 +54,21 @@ public class FdActivity extends Activity { | ||||
| 						ad.show(); | ||||
| 					} | ||||
| 				} break; | ||||
| 				/** OpenCV loader cannot start Google Play **/ | ||||
| 				case LoaderCallbackInterface.MARKET_ERROR: | ||||
| 				{ | ||||
| 					Log.d(TAG, "Google Play service is not accessible!"); | ||||
| 					AlertDialog MarketErrorMessage = new AlertDialog.Builder(mAppContext).create(); | ||||
| 					MarketErrorMessage.setTitle("OpenCV Manager"); | ||||
| 					MarketErrorMessage.setMessage("Google Play service is not accessible!\nTry to install the 'OpenCV Manager' and the appropriate 'OpenCV binary pack' APKs from OpenCV SDK manually via 'adb install' command."); | ||||
| 					MarketErrorMessage.setCancelable(false); // This blocks the 'BACK' button | ||||
| 					MarketErrorMessage.setButton(AlertDialog.BUTTON_POSITIVE, "OK", new DialogInterface.OnClickListener() { | ||||
| 						public void onClick(DialogInterface dialog, int which) { | ||||
| 							mAppContext.finish(); | ||||
| 						} | ||||
| 					}); | ||||
| 					MarketErrorMessage.show(); | ||||
| 				} break; | ||||
| 				default: | ||||
| 				{ | ||||
| 					super.onManagerConnected(status); | ||||
| @@ -89,7 +104,7 @@ public class FdActivity extends Activity { | ||||
| 			AlertDialog ad = new AlertDialog.Builder(this).create();   | ||||
| 			ad.setCancelable(false); // This blocks the 'BACK' button   | ||||
| 			ad.setMessage("Fatal error: can't open camera!");   | ||||
| 			ad.setButton("OK", new DialogInterface.OnClickListener() {   | ||||
| 			ad.setButton(AlertDialog.BUTTON_POSITIVE, "OK", new DialogInterface.OnClickListener() {   | ||||
| 			    public void onClick(DialogInterface dialog, int which) {   | ||||
| 			        dialog.dismiss();                       | ||||
| 					finish(); | ||||
|   | ||||
		Reference in New Issue
	
	Block a user
	 Andrey Pavlenko
					Andrey Pavlenko